I'm not savvy on the ar's, so what is a "parts" list that you need to build one? I find it pretty stupid that you can build one third of the price and all you have to do is put it together.

ForceFed4g63 02-23-2013 11:42 AM

The lower receiver is the only part you need to buy through a dealer. Everything else you can get shipped directly to you. It's a pretty short list:

Lower receiver, complete upper, trigger kit, and stock and buffer tube. You'll want someone to assemble the lower for you though.
